A Fuel Injection Problem . One of the most common symptoms of a clogged fuel injector is a rough engine idle. A faulty fuel injector can cause poor performance, decreased mileage, and an increase in emissions from your vehicle. Some of the symptoms of a bad fuel injector include a misfiring engine, a car that struggles to start or won’t start at all, engine performance issues, the frequent smell of fuel, poor idles, failure of the engine to reach its full rpm, and a check engine light that’s constantly on. Diagnosing a bad fuel injector early is important because it can help prevent further damage to your engine. A fuel injector that is starting to clog has a certain feel.
